Effective September 1, 2022, Tim Kutzner, previously Division Manager Corporate Controlling at the Otto Group, will become the new Chief Financial Officer (CFO) of Otto International. He succeeds Daniel Chang, who will retire at the end of the year. In his capacity as CFO, Tim will lead Otto International’s global Controlling and Finance teams. He …
